2. Amplier Overview
TheAMP-4-125andAMP-8-125arehalfrackandfull
rackwidthrespectively,1Uformatpowerampliersthat
candrivebothconventionallowimpedance(Lo-Z,4Ωto
16Ω)loudspeakersandhighimpedance(Hi-Z,70V/100V)
transformercoupledloudspeakers.
Theampliersprovidefouroreightanaloginputsdepending
onmodeltype,onestereoS/PDIFdigitalinput,andeither
fouroreightoutputs(Lo-Zmode),ortwoorfouroutputs
(Hi-Zmode).
TheAMP-4-125andAMP-8-125ampliersalsoincorporate
automatic power sharing technology that enables power
tobesharedproportionatelyasrequiredbetweenpairsof
outputsinLo-Zmode.
TheAMP-4-125andAMP-8-125ampliermodelrackwidths,
outputchannelcountsandpoweroutputsareasfollows:
AMP-4-125(halfrackwidth)
Mode Channels Max Rated Output per Channel
Lo-Z Four 125Watts
Hi-Z Two 250Watts
AMP-8-125(fullrackwidth)
Mode Channels Max Rated Output per Channel
Lo-Z Eight 125Watts
Hi-Z Four 250Watts

2.1 Connections
AMP-4-125 and AMP-8-125 signal input and output
connections are accomplished via RCA Phono and
Euroblockstyleconnectors.AGPIO(GeneralPurpose
In/Out)Euroblockconnectorenablessomeamplier
functionstobecontrolled,andwirelessorRJ45socket
Ethernetnetworkconnectionoptionsarealsoprovided.
The AMP-4-125 and AMP-8-125 have no mains power
switch and are operational as soon as mains power is
connectedviatheIEC60320mainssocket.
2.2 Network Features
TheAMP-4-125andAMP-8-125ampliersareTCP/IP
network connected devices that require a wired or wireless
networkconnectiontoaccesstheircongurationmenus.
Thecongurationmenusareaccessedviathecontrolweb
appinterfaceandcoverInput,Zone,OutputandGeneral
Settingsfunctions.Thecongurationmenusarefully
describedinSection6ofthismanual.
2.3 Dimensions
AMP-4-125andAMP-8-125dimensionsandfeatures
areillustratedinDiagrams2Aand2B.Theampliers
areprimarilyintendedforinstallationinanequipment
rack but in some cases can also be under-desk or wall
mounted,orusedfreestanding.Theyarefan-cooledand
must be installed such that ventilation apertures are not
obstructed.

4.1 AMP-4-125 Mounting
AMP-4-125 halfrackwidthampliersareshippedwithout
rackmounthardwareattachedbutcanbeconguredfor
rackinstallationusingonestandardrack‘ear’andone
half-rackextensionpieceasillustratedinDiagram4A.The
installationandequipmentrackshouldbeconguredto
provideappropriateventilationairowspacearoundthe
sidesandrearoftheamplier.Ventilationairflowspaceof
atleast25mm(1in)shouldbemaintainedalongatleast
onesideoftheamplieratalltimes.Ventilationapertures
arealsolocatedontherearpaneloftheamplierand
must not be obstructed. It is important to retain at least
80mm(3.1in)freespaceforairowbehindtheamplifier
rear panel.
Multiple AMP-4-125 halfrackwidthamplierscanalsobe
mechanically connected using an accessory connecting
plate.Diagram4Billustratestheuseofaconnectingplate.
A connection plate is included in the kit shown in Diagram
4B. Together with 2 x rack ears a connection plate enables
apairofamplierstobejoinedandinstalledinafull
width rack space.

4.2 Free-standing
Ifnotinstalledinanequipmentrack,theAMP-4-125amplier
canbeplacedfree-standingonaatsurface.Adhesiverubber
feetaresuppliedforthispurpose.
TheAMP-4-125ampliercanalsobeattachedtothe
undersideofdesksorwallmountedusingconnecting
platehardware.Theadhesiverubberfeetshould
also be used in these circumstances to minimise
thepossibilityofvibrationbetweentheamplier
andmountingsurface.Wallanddeskmountingis
illustrated in Diagrams 4C and 4D.
Itisimportantinanyfreestandinginstallationthat
airowthroughtheamplifier’ssidepanelmounted
fansandrearpanelventilationaperturesisnot
compromisedbyadjacentitems.Atleast80mmof
freespacebehindtheamplierand25mmalongat
least one side should be retained at all times.

6.1 Mains Power Connection
AMP-4-125andAMP-8-125ampliersincorporateapower
factorcorrectedpowersupplyandcanbeusedwithmains
inputvoltagefrom100VACto240VAC,50/60Hz.Usethe
mainscablesuppliedwiththeamplierandconnectittoa
switched mains supply.
AMP-4-125andAMP-8-125ampliershavenomainspower
switch and are operational as soon as mains power is
connected.
6.2 Network Services
AMP-4-125andAMP-8-125ampliersareconfiguredviaa
webpage.Beforethecongurationmenuscanbeaccessed,
theamplier(s)mustbeconnectedtothesameTCP/IP
network as the computer or mobile device that is to be used
forcongurationaccess.
6.2.1Wired(Ethernet)NetworkConnection
ToconnecttheampliertoaTCP/IPnetworkusingawired
connection(Ethernet)followthestepsbelow.
1.UseanEthernetcabletoconnecttheamplierrrearpanel
NetworkControlsocket(uppersocket)toafreesocketona
network router or switch.
2.Connecttheampliertomainspowerusingthesupplied
mainscable.WaitforthefrontpanelNetworkindicatorto
illuminategreentoindicatethattheamplierhasnetwork
connectivity.
3.TheAMP-4-125andAMP-8-125ampliersaresettoDHCP
bydefault.Thenetworkrouterwillautomaticallyassignthe
amplieranIPaddress.Anetworkscanningapplicationcan
beusedifrequiredtoidentifytheamplier’sIPaddress.
4.Openawebbrowserpageandentertheamplier’sIP
address.Theamplier’sControlWebAppinterfacewillopen
toenableamplierconfigurationasrequired.
Note: If the amplier is power cycled while using DHCP, it is
possible that the network router will assign it a dierent IP address,
leaving its conguration page inaccessible via the previous address.
If this occurs, a network scanning app can be used to identify the
new IP address. DHCP and Fixed IP address option settings can be
found in the Settings Tab menu described in Section 6.3. It’s recom-
mended to use a MAC reservation in the network router.
6.2.2 Wireless (WiFi) Network Connection
ToconnectaAMP-4-125orAMP-8-125ampliertoaTCP/IP
networkusingawirelessconnection(WiFi)followthesteps
below.
1.Withtheamplierconnectedtomainspower,waitforthe
frontpanelWiFiindicatortoilluminategreen.
2.Useamobile,laptopordesktopdevicetosearchforavailable
WiFi networks. Connect to the AMP-4-125 or AMP-8-125
(productserialnumber)’usingthepassword,‘password’.The
amplierserialnumbercanbefoundonitsrearpanel.
3. Open a computer or mobile device web browser and enter
theIPaddress:192.168.4.1.TheControlWebAppinterfacewill
opentoenableamplierconfigurationasrequired.
4.SelecttheWebAppSettingsTabfollowedbyWiFi>WiFiMode
>Clienttoconguretheamplifiertoconnecttotherequired
WiFI network. The WiFi network name and password will be
required.
It is strongly recommended that the amplier Access
Point WiFi password is changed following initial wireless
connection.

6.3.4 Speaker Preset Menu Parameters
• The Crossover & Gain preset menu enables high or
low-passcrossoverltersandgainadjustmenttobe
appliedtoindividualamplieroutputs.
• The Speaker EQ preset menu enables parametric
equalizationtobeappliedtoindividualamplier
outputs.
• The FIR presetmenuenablesFIR(FiniteImpulse
Response)basedequalizationltercoefficients
generatedbyexternalspeakermeasurementsoftware
tobeimportedandappliedtoindividualamplier
outputs.TheFIRlterhas512tapsat48kHz.

• The Driver Alignment preset menu enables delay to be
appliedtoindividualamplieroutputs.
• The Polarity presetmenuenablesthepolarityof
individualamplieroutputstobereversed.
• The Limiter preset menu enables signal limiting
tobeengagedorbypassedonindividualamplier
outputs.Cliplimiting,PeaklimitingandRMSlimiting
can be individually or collectively engaged. The Clip
limitingfunctionoersFastandNormalresponse
timeoptions.ThePeaklimitingfunctioncanbesetto
either Automatic or Manual parameter values. The
RMSLimiterhasdefaultparametervaluesthatcanbe
adjustedbuthasnoautomaticoption.
Note: In automatic mode, the peak limiter parameters adjust
automatically in response to Crossover & Gain high-pass lter
settings.
• The Output Mode preset menu enables individual
amplieroutputstobeswitchedofforconfiguredfor
Lo-ZorHi-Zmodes.InHi-Zmodes,ahigh-passlter
canalsobeconguredandappliedtotheoutput.
Thenumberofoutputsavailablewilldependonthe
ampliermodel,inputsetupandzonesetup.For
example,atwooutputamplierwillhavetwooutputs
availableifLo-Zmodeisselectedbutonlyoneoutput
availableifHi-Zmodeisselected.
Note: Use of a high-pass lter with Hi-Z mode loudspeakers
is useful to avoid the possibility of distortion caused by low
frequency line transformer saturation. Begin with the default
lter setting of 70Hz. If low frequency distortion is still audible,
increase the frequency setting one step at a time until the
distortion is no longer audible.

6.4.1 Input Setup
OpenthecongurationDashboardandselecttheInput
Tab. The Input Tab is shown in Diagram 6B.
• Toeditdefaultinputnamessimplyselectandtypein
theInputNameeld.
• Deneamonoorstereoinputbyselectingthe
appropriateoption.Deningastereoinputwillreduce
thetotalnumberofdiscreteinputsavailable.
• Selectaninputsensitivityoptionfromthedrop-down
menu:+14dB,+4dB,-10dBand‘microphone’options
areavailable.Generally,the+14dBor+4dBoptionsare
appropriatefor‘professionalaudio’sourcehardware
withbalancedoutputs,whilethe-10dBoptionismore
appropriatefor‘consumeraudio’sourcehardware
withunbalancedoutputs.The‘microphone’option
providesthesignicantlygreatersensitivityrequiredfor
microphones.
Note: Only dynamic microphones are suitable for connection.
Phantom power for condenser microphones is not provided.
• Ifnecessary,adjusttheinputgainusingtheslideror
up/downicons.Gainadjustmentisintendedtobe
usedforneoutputleveladjustmentfollowinginitial
use.Ifnecessary,adjusttheinputEQusingthe5band
equalizer.
6.4.2 Zone Setup & Routing
OpenthecongurationDashboardandselecttheZone
Tab.TheZoneTabisshowninDiagram6E.
• Selectthezonetobecongured.Thenumberofzones
availableandtheirchannelformat(stereoormono)will
dependontheampliermodel,inputsetupandoutput
mode(Lo-ZorHi-Z).
• TheAMP-4-125canhavethefollowingzones
congured:
•2xstereoLo-Zzones
•4xmonoLo-Zzones
•2xmonoHi-Z
•1xmonoHi-Z+1xstereoLo-Zzone
•1xmonoHi-Z+2xmonoLo-Zzones
• TheAMP-8-125canhavethefollowingzones
congured:
•4xstereoLo-Zzones
•8xmonoLo-Zzones
•4xmonoHi-Zorzones
•2xmonoHi-Zor+2xstereoLo-Zzone
•2xmonoHi-Zor+4xmonoLo-Zzones
Note:WhenconguredinHi-ZmodetheAMP-4-125and
AMP-8-125ampliersoperatein‘bridged’formatwhere
theoutputoftwochannelsiscombined.Thismeansthat
thenumberofoutputchannelsavailableinHi-Zmodeis
halfthatavailableinLo-Zmode.
Note: Mono signals might be mono at source, created though
combining the left and right channels of a stereo signal
(summed mono) or treating the left and right channels of a
stereo signal independently (split mono).
• NamezonesbytypingintheZoneNameeld.
• Adjustthezonevolumeifrequiredbyusingtheslider.
• Deneamonoorstereozonebyselectingthe
appropriateoption.Deningastereozonewillreduce
thetotalnumberoffurtherzonesavailable.
• Specifyaninputforthezonebyselectingfromthe
drop-downmenu.Selectingastereoinputforamono
zonewillautomaticallysumthestereochannelsto
mono.

6.5 GPIO Setup and Connection
TheAMP-4-125andAMP-8-125ampliersprovideaGPIOsocket
thatenablesremotecontrolofvolume,standby,muteandtrigger
functions.TheGPIOconnectorpinfunctionsaredescribedinthe
GPIOSettingsmenuillustratedinDiagram6O.Theconnection
ofGPIObasedremotevolumecontrolandstandby/muteare
illustratedinDiagram6PandDiagram6Qrespectively.
Note:TheGPIOconnectormustnotbeusedforany
unintendedpurpose.Amplierdamagemayresultfrom
incorrectuseofGPIO.
Note:Shieldedcablemustbeusedwhenconnecting
standbyswitchesandpotentiometersviaGPIO.
Note:GPIOPin8hasalowoutputimpedanceandis
abletosupplyamaximumcurrentof10mA.
Note:GPIOPin1andPin3bothoergroundconnections:
Pin1isconnecteddirectlytotheamplierchassis.Pin3
is connected to the chassis via a 220 Ohm resistor. The
‘softground’connectionofPin3ispotentiallyusefulfor
managing ground loops that may cause audible hum.

7.2 Input Connection
Bothampliermodelsprovidefourbalancedor
unbalanced analog audio inputs and a stereo S/PDIF digital
audio input. Any input channel can be routed to any output
channel.Inputroutingoptionscanbeconguredviathe
ampliernetworkinterface.SeeSection6ofthismanual.
Analog Inputs
Analoginputsareoflinelevelformatwithadefaultinput
sensitivityof+4dBu(fulloutputvoltageswing/sensitivity)
inalloutputmodes.Inputsignallevelsupto+24dBucan
be handled without input clipping. Input sensitivity options
canbesetviatheampliernetworkinterface.SeeSection
6ofthismanual.
Diagram 7A
AMP-4-125 rear panel connections.
Note: Two output amplier model connection sockets dier
only in the deletion of channel 3 and channel 4 output.
Balancedinputconnectionstotheampliersaremade
viamale‘EuroBlock’connectors.Connectingcablestothe
suppliedfemaleinputconnectorsisillustratedinDiagram
7C.
Unbalancedinputconnectionstotheampliersaremade
via RCA phono sockets connected in parallel with the
balanced inputs.
Digital Outputs
Forbothampliers,S/PDIFstereodigitalaudiooutput
connections are made via a single RCA Phono socket. The
S/PDIFoutputsignalcanberoutedfromanyinputorzone
andisintendedtobeusedfordaisy-chainingmultiple
ampliers.
Note: See the Output Routing paragraphs of Section 6.3.3 for
more information on Digital Output conguration.
Note: 75Ω RCA Phono cables specically intended for digital
audio should always be used for S/PDIF connections. Standard
Phono cables can be used but may not result in optimal
performance.
Note: The S/PDIF output level is by default set at -10dB to
reduce the possibility of downstream input clipping.

7.3 Output Connections
Outputconnectionsfromtheampliersareachievedvia
male‘EuroBlock’connectors.Ensurethatspeakerconnection
polarityiscorrectthroughouttheinstallation:
InthecaseofLo-Zspeakerconnections,positive(+)amplier
terminals should always be connected to positive speaker
terminalsandnegative(–)amplierterminalsalways
connected to negative speaker terminals.
InthecaseofHi-Zspeakerconnections,thetwospeaker
cable conductors should be connected between the positive
(+)terminalofOutput1andthenegativeterminal(-)of
Output2,andlikewiseforandadditionalHi-Zoutputs.
Outputmodeoptions(Lo-ZorHi-Z)canbeconguredviathe
ampliernetworkinterface.SeeSection6ofthismanual.
Connectingcablestothesuppliedfemaleoutputconnectoris
illustrated in Diagram 7D.

8. Operation
Onceallconnectionshavebeenmadeandconguration
optionsselected,theAMP-4-125orAMP-8-125isreadyfor
use.Ifaninputsignalabove-60dBispresentonanyinput,
thefrontpanelInputandStandbyindicatorswillilluminate
greentoindicatenormalamplieroperation.Audiowillbe
heardfromanyconnectedspeakers.
Note: The ampliers will not switch on from Standby Mode
unless an input signal is present, a network ‘ON’ command
is received, or an external standby switch (or 12V trigger) is
operated. Standby behaviour can be congured via the Power
Management menu of the Settings Tab.
Amplieroutputswillmuteifnoinputsignalispresentfor
5minutes,andtheamplierwillswitchautomaticallyto
StandbyModeifnosignalispresentonanyinputformore
than 15 minutes. Alternative standby and mute delay times
canselectedviatheSettingsTab.Ampliercoolingfanspeed
istemperaturecontrolled.Thefanwillswitchowhenthe
amplierentersstandbymode.
8.1 Front Panel Indicators
AMP-4-125andAMP-8-125amplierfrontpanelindicators
illuminatetoindicatethefollowingoperationalstates:
Status: O–Mainspowerdisconnected.
Green–Amplieroperational.
PulseGreen–StandbyMode.
Amber–GPIOtriggeredStandbyMode
Input: O–Noinputsignalpresent.
Green–Signalpresentononeormoreinputs.
Amber–Signallimiting/clippingononeormore
inputs.
Output: O–Nooutputsignalpresent.
Green–Signalpresentononeormoreoutputs.
Amber–Signallimiting/clippingononeormore
outputs.
Red–Oneormorechannelpairisin
overload/protection mode.
Network:O–NoEthernetnetworkdetected.
Green–Ethernetnetworkdetected.
WiFi: O–WiFidisabled.
Green–WiFienabled.
8.2 Automatic Power Sharing
TheAMP-4-125andAMP-8-125ampliersincorporate
apowersharingfeaturethatautomaticallysharesthe
totalpoweravailablefromtheamplier’sinternalpower
supplyacrosseachpairofoutputchannels.Ifonechannel
temporarilydemandsmorethantheamplier’scontinuous
powerratingwhileotherchannelisdemandingless,the
excesspoweravailablefromtheinternalpowersupplyis
automatically made available to the over-power channel.
Powersharingoptimisestheamplier’sabilitytodeliver
maximum power into dynamic loudspeaker loads when
playing music programme material.
8.3 Default Reset
Bothamplierscanbereturnedtotheirdefaultsettingsvia
either the Control Web App Settings Tab or the hardware
reset pinhole button. The reset pinhole button is located on
theundersidepaneloftheamplier.
Toresettheamplierusingthepinholebutton,followthe
stepsbelow:
•Disconnecttheamplierfrommainspower.
• Use an appropriate tool to press and hold the reset
pinhole button while simultaneously reconnecting mains
power.
•Continuetoholdtheresetpinholebuttonfor3seconds
astheamplierrestarts.
Theamplierwillrestartwithallsettingsattheirdefaultstate.
Anypreviouslyconguredsettingswillbedeleted.
